看了前兩篇部落格,是否是已經摩拳擦掌了,我們馬上開始
docker還是對linux做的最好,如果你是windows,建議先安裝個虛擬機器,裝乙個linux,然後在進行實驗,畢竟線上環境大多是linux。
sudo apt-get install docker.io
靜靜等待,一路yes下去,docker就在你面前。
安裝好docker後,啟動docker 服務
service docker start
docker pull hub.c.163.com/library/ubuntu:latest
檢視我們有多少映象:
docker images
結果如下
docker run -ti hub.c.163.com/library/ubuntu:latest /bin/bash
檢視已經啟動的容器
docker ps
進入啟動的容器
docker exec -ti 347946a3d77d /bin/bash
有了這些基礎技能,我們就能簡單管理乙個docker容器了,學習,也就有了樂趣,當然這些也都是前人的經驗教訓,這裡貼出docker學習的**,供大家選擇。 我們一起學docker之五 容器
本章我們繼續講解docker的三大基礎概念中的乙個 容器。簡單的說,容器是映象執行環境的展示,也是執行映象的乙個例項。之前講過,若覺得容器不好理解,而你理解vm的虛擬機器的內容,那你可以把容器想象成我們建立的乙個vm虛擬機器。雖然不是,但是方便你去理解。容器的優點是十分的輕量級,你可以隨時隨地的建立...
跟我一起學docker 七 網路
1 容器對外服務 當容器內執行一些網路應用,要讓外部訪問這些應用時,可以通過 p 或 p 引數來指定埠對映。使用 p 對映時,docker會隨機對映乙個49000 49900 的埠至容器內部開放的埠 docker run d p namemysql mysql 5.6 通過docker ps可以看到...
跟我一起學docker 六 資料管理
1.資料卷 資料卷是乙個可供容器使用的特殊目錄,有如下特性 資料卷可以在容器之間共享和重用 資料卷修改會立即生效 資料卷的更新不會影響映象 如果有容器使用資料卷,該捲會一直存在 準備工作 建立乙個目錄,並在目錄裡面建立檔案,檔案內寫入內容。在容器內建立資料卷 在使用docker run的命令時,使用...